looking for homeschool curriculum

Question:
is there any one out there who can give us info on a non religious oriented homeschool program? we are fed up with the public schools and educators who tell us they have better things to do than to mess with us parents. public education is slowly going down the tubes. any help would be greatly appreciated.


Answer:
- Mary Pride sells a huge three volume book that lists all the providers and it is worth every penny. Your local library might have an old copy. It's called the "Big Book of Home Learning." We used Christian Liberty which publishes some of it's own materials and Abeka; both are Christian providers.

- Try Clonlara school in Michigan--Pat Montgomery is the contact. Call directory assistance for Michigan to get the number.

- just make it up as you go along. get lots of books at the library every week and have the kid read the books. beyond that you don't need much structure. for math, you can buy exercise books in any school supply store.
